When it comes to the mortgage industry in San Bernardino, one frequently used legal document is the Form of Mortgage Deed of Trust. This document serves as a security instrument in real estate transactions, where a borrower, known as the trust or, transfers an interest in their property to a third-party lender, known as the beneficiary. This transfer is done to secure the payment of a debt, typically a home loan or mortgage. The San Bernardino California Form of Mortgage Deed of Trust is a standardized legal document that outlines the terms and conditions of the property transfer and provides legal protections for both the trust or and the beneficiary. It typically includes details such as the names of the parties involved, the property description, the loan amount, the interest rate, and the repayment terms. However, variations of the Form of Mortgage Deed of Trust may exist depending on specific factors such as loan type, loan amount, or lender requirements. Some common variations include: 1. Standard Residential Mortgage Deed of Trust: This is the most common form used for residential mortgage transactions in San Bernardino. It ensures that the lender has a secured interest in the property until the loan repayment is complete. 2. Commercial Mortgage Deed of Trust: This form is used for commercial property transactions, where the property serves as collateral for a business loan or investment. It may differ in terms of clauses and conditions tailored for commercial transactions. 3. Adjustable-Rate Mortgage (ARM) Deed of Trust: This variation is specific to loans with adjustable interest rates. It outlines the conditions for rate adjustments and provides flexibility for both the borrower and lender. 4. Government-Backed Deed of Trust: Certain loans, such as those insured or guaranteed by government entities like the Federal Housing Administration (FHA) or the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A), may have specific variations to comply with the respective program's guidelines. It requires County Recorders throughout California to charge an additional $75 fee at the time of recording every real estate instrument, paper, or notice, except those expressly exempted from payment of recording fees, per each transaction per parcel of real property, not to exceed $225 per single transaction.

Documentary Transfer Tax (DTT) Statement Documentary Transfer Tax is due on all taxable conveyances in excess of $100 at a rate of $. 55 per $500 or fractional portion of real property value, excluding any liens or encumbrances already of record. Transfer tax is collected at the time of recording.

State law requires the buyer of real property to file a Preliminary Change of Ownership Report with the County Recorder's Office at the time a document is recorded which transfers ownership of the property. If this form is not filed, the recorder will charge an additional fee of $20.
